Understanding Crypto Volatility Before You Trade

What Volatility Means

Volatility describes how much and how quickly prices move. Crypto markets trade globally around the clock, so price changes can happen at any time.

Why Crypto Can Move Quickly

Liquidity, leverage, news, social media and investor sentiment can all affect digital asset prices. Smaller assets may move more dramatically than BTC or ETH.

Beginner Risk Controls

  • Use smaller position sizes
  • Avoid chasing sudden price spikes
  • Review order book depth
  • Keep security settings active
  • Write down the reason for each trade

Volatility Is Not Always Opportunity

High volatility can create opportunity, but it also increases risk. azbit encourages users to treat volatility with patience and planning.
